Bennedict Mathurin played a big part in helping the Indiana Pacers reach last season’s NBA finals. But the basketball pro hasn’t forgotten his Canadian roots. Over the weekend, he was back in his hometown of Montreal to give back to the community that once helped him – and inspire the next generation. Felicia Parrillo explains.
